WebThere are a few different ways to clean mildew off of wood furniture. One way is to mix equal parts white vinegar and water in a spray bottle and then use this solution to … Web3 dec. 2024 · To remove mildew from outdoor wood furniture, you’ll need white vinegar, baking soda, water, and a soft cloth. First, mix equal parts white vinegar and water in a bowl. Then, apply the mixture to the affected areas with a soft cloth and let it sit for 10-15 minutes.

Web11 mrt. 2024 · Mildew usually looks white or gray and dry, or even powdery. It always appears flat. Mold, on the other hand, often is raised and can be green, red, blue, or black.
